Como transferir arquivos entre máquinas virtuais e PCs em VMware e VirtualBox de 3 maneiras

Software Xiaobai  2022-06-05 15: 59  leia 347 visualizações

Uma máquina virtual permite que você execute um sistema operacional diferente em um ambiente isolado.Como as máquinas virtuais são inerentemente isoladas, você não pode acessar diretamente os arquivos no host.

Copiar texto ou arquivos do host para o convidado, ou vice-versa, geralmente é um grande ponto de discórdia para os usuários de máquinas virtuais.Embora pareça complicado, o processo real de mover arquivos da máquina virtual para o host e vice-versa é simples.

Vamos ver usandoVirtualBoxVMwareDiferentes métodos de transferência de arquivos entre o sistema operacional convidado de uma máquina virtual e o host.

 

Como transferir arquivos da máquina virtual para o host

Uma máquina virtual é um ambiente de software que simula o hardware necessário para instalar um sistema operacional (SO).De um modo geral, isso permite que você instale um sistema operacional em cima de um sistema operacional existente, da mesma forma que instalaria um aplicativo.

As opções para compartilhar dados entre os sistemas operacionais host e convidado em execução em uma máquina virtual são o que você pode esperar:

1. Arraste e solte (também conhecido como copiar e colar)

2. Unidade USB

3. Pastas compartilhadas

Cada um desses métodos é adequado para um tipo específico de dados e uso pretendido.Por exemplo, copiar e colar é melhor para compartilhar texto e arquivos pequenos, como copiar código de um navegador no computador host em uma sessão de terminal do sistema operacional convidado.

Abaixo, veremos como o Oracle VirtualBoxVMware Esses três métodos são usados ​​para compartilhar dados em máquinas virtuais em execução no Workstation Player.

1. Arraste e solte e compartilhe a área de transferência

A opção mais fácil para transferir arquivos entre o host e a máquina virtual é configurar uma área de transferência compartilhada e/ou arrastar e soltar.Isso permitirá que você use uma área de transferência comum, o que significa que você poderá copiar/colar livremente texto/imagens e arquivos entre a máquina virtual e o host.

Área de transferência compartilhada no VirtualBox

Se você estiver usando o Oracle VirtualBox, poderá configurar uma área de transferência compartilhada e arrastar e soltar em apenas algumas etapas rápidas.

 

1. Selecione sua máquina virtual, clique com o botão direito do mouse e selecione Configurações.

2. Na janela pop-up, clique em Geral e, em seguida, clique na guia Avançado.

3. Agora você deve ver as opções suspensas Área de transferência compartilhada e Arrastar e soltar.

Você pode escolher de host para cliente, cliente para host e ambos.Há também uma opção padrão, Desativada, que impede que você tente copiar arquivos para o VirtualBox.

Selecione Bidirecional nas duas caixas suspensas para habilitar o compartilhamento bidirecional de arquivos.

Como copiar e colar dados no VMware

Semelhante ao que o VirtualBox faz, você também pode configurar uma área de transferência compartilhada ou habilitar arrastar e soltar no VMware.Mas pode ser necessário instalar primeiro o kit de ferramentas VMware, que traz funcionalidades extras.

1. Com o VMware em execução, navegue até VM > Install VMware Tools.Se você não baixou o VMware Tools, serão fornecidas instruções para fazê-lo.

2. Habilite copiar e colar em VM > Configurações > Opções.

3. Selecione Quarentena do cliente.

4. Aqui, habilite copiar e colar e habilite arrastar e soltar.

5. Confirme com "OK".

O compartilhamento de dados entre os sistemas operacionais convidado e host dessa maneira é melhor para arquivos menores.Você também pode compartilhar strings de texto, URLs, coisas assim.Mas para evitar arquivos grandes, você tem outras opções.

2. Copie os arquivos da máquina virtual para o disco U da máquina local

Usar um pendrive para transferir dados entre duas máquinas físicas é uma tradição consagrada pelo tempo.Embora não seja a melhor opção, um pendrive pode transferir arquivos entre o host e a máquina virtual.Vamos ver como compartilhar dados entre a máquina virtual e o host usando um pendrive.

Transfira arquivos do computador host para o VirtualBox usando um pendrive

Para poder acessar dispositivos USB de dentro do VirtualBox, você precisa habilitar o acesso USB.Para isso você precisa baixarPacote de Expansão VirtualBox.

 

 

Depois de baixar o pacote de expansão:

1. Conecte o dispositivo USB que deseja usar.

2. Inicie o VirtualBox, clique em Arquivo > Preferências, depois em Extensões, clique em +.

3. Navegue até a extensão baixada, clique em Abrir e instale quando solicitado.

4. Siga os prompts para concluir o processo.Em seguida, você pode verificar se o USB está ativado em "Configurações"> "USB".

5. Clique com o botão direito do mouse na máquina virtual que você planeja usar e selecione Configurações > USB.

6. Clique em "+" e procure por dispositivos USB, que estarão disponíveis quando você iniciar a máquina virtual.Unidades adicionais podem ser adicionadas da mesma maneira.

Então você pode usar o dispositivo USB no VirtualBox para transferência de arquivos.

Como transferir arquivos para VMware com um pendrive

No VMware, um dispositivo USB é detectado quando conectado e a máquina virtual é a janela ativa.No entanto, neste caso, ele não será detectado pelo host.Para fazer isso, remova a unidade, minimize a máquina virtual e reconecte.

É simples, mas pode ficar confuso se você esquecer a qual sistema operacional o pendrive está conectado.

Essa opção é melhor se você quiser usar o VMware para copiar arquivos grandes da máquina virtual para o host.Obviamente, você será limitado pela capacidade do dispositivo USB, portanto, lembre-se disso.Independentemente do software de máquina virtual que você usa, é recomendável ejetar dispositivos USB com segurança nas máquinas virtuais host e convidada.

3. Crie uma pasta compartilhada para transferir arquivos do host para a máquina virtual

Uma terceira opção para copiar arquivos do computador host para o computador convidado é configurar um compartilhamento de rede.Isso significa designar uma parte do disco rígido do seu computador como acessível pela rede local.Com essa configuração, a máquina virtual pode se conectar à rede e acessar a unidade.

Embora todos estejam fisicamente no mesmo computador, isso adiciona uma capacidade maior ao compartilhamento de dados de sua máquina virtual.

Como transferir arquivos do VirtualBox para o host usando pastas compartilhadas

Você deve ter baixado o VirtualBox Guest Additions.Isso deve ser instalado em Dispositivo > Instalar Plugin do Cliente, onde você deve procurar o arquivo EXE apropriado.Siga as etapas, selecione as opções padrão e pronto.

 

Inicie o VirtualBox e, em seguida:

1. Abra Dispositivo > Pastas Compartilhadas > Configurações de Pasta Compartilhada.

2. Toque em + e, em Caminho da pasta, toque na seta e selecione Outro.

3. Navegue até a pasta que deseja compartilhar e clique em Selecionar pasta.

4. Em "Adicionar compartilhamento", dê ao compartilhamento um nome que possa ser usado em ambos os sistemas operacionais.

5. Marque "Automount" e "Permanent" e depois OK.No sistema operacional convidado, você encontrará o compartilhamento configurado no local usual para um compartilhamento de rede.Por exemplo, no Windows 10, isso estará em Locais de rede no Windows Explorer.

Compartilhe uma unidade de rede no VMware

O processo de criação de uma pasta compartilhada no VMware é simples:

1. No VMware Workstation, selecione sua máquina virtual e clique em Player > Manage > Virtual Machine Settings.

2. Toque em Opções > Pastas Compartilhadas.Em seguida, você pode selecionar uma opção de compartilhamento em Compartilhamento de pasta

3. Clique em "Adicionar" para configurar sua pasta compartilhada e siga as instruções na tela no assistente Adicionar pasta compartilhada.

4. Você pode inserir o caminho do host do diretório que deseja compartilhar e dar um nome à sua pasta.

5. Depois de clicar em Avançar, você pode decidir as permissões de acesso para a pasta (somente leitura ou habilitar esse compartilhamento, este último permite que o host e as máquinas virtuais tenham acesso total à pasta compartilhada).

6. Clique em "Concluir" para criar sua pasta compartilhada.

Os usuários do Linux podem visualizar as pastas compartilhadas no diretório /mnt/hgfs.

Embora esta seja a opção de configuração mais complicada, você poderá compartilhar arquivos maiores sem problemas.Esses arquivos podem incluir instaladores, arquivos de imagem de disco e vídeos de alta definição.

Transferir arquivos entre máquina virtual e host

Esteja você usando VirtualBox ou VMware, compartilhar dados entre seu computador físico e máquinas virtuais é surpreendentemente fácil.

Se você não estiver copiando arquivos do host para o sistema operacional convidado, há um motivo para copiar dados da máquina virtual.Isso geralmente ocorre quando você deseja destruir uma máquina virtual e deseja fazer backup de seus dados.

Aprender a compartilhar dados entre uma máquina virtual e o sistema operacional host ajudará você a tornar sua máquina virtual mais eficiente.

Endereço deste artigo:https://www.kkgcn.com/4536.html
Aviso de direitos autorais:O artigo representa apenas o ponto de vista do autor, os direitos autorais pertencem ao autor original, bem-vindo ao compartilhar este artigo, por favor, mantenha a fonte para reimpressão!

发表 评论


Emoji